ICUI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

270 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ICU Medical (ICUI)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$4.88B — up 9.8% from $4.45B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 47 funds closed out of ICUI and 28 opened new positions — a net loss of 19 holders — while 99 trimmed existing stakes and 95 added.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$148M. The largest seller was VOYA Investment Management, cutting an estimated $50.5M.
